arm none eabi - ponyatov/nimbook GitHub Wiki

кросс-компилятор arm-none-eabi

~$ sudo apt update
~$ sudo apt install -u gcc-arm-none-eabi gdb-arm-none-eabi stlink-tools
[sudo] пароль для ponyatov: 
Чтение списков пакетов… Готово
Построение дерева зависимостей       
Чтение информации о состоянии… Готово
Уже установлен пакет gcc-arm-none-eabi самой новой версии (15:7-2018-q2-6).
Уже установлен пакет gdb-arm-none-eabi самой новой версии (7.12-6+9+b2).
Будут установлены следующие дополнительные пакеты:
  libstlink1
Следующие НОВЫЕ пакеты будут установлены:
  libstlink1 stlink-tools
Обновлено 0 пакетов, установлено 2 новых пакетов, для удаления отмечено 0 пакетов, и 14 пакетов не обновлено.
Необходимо скачать 73,2 kB архивов.
После данной операции объём занятого дискового пространства возрастёт на 245 kB.
Хотите продолжить? [Д/н] 

Пол:1 http://mirror.yandex.ru/debian buster/main amd64 libstlink1 amd64 1.5.1+ds-1 [39,3 kB]
Пол:2 http://mirror.yandex.ru/debian buster/main amd64 stlink-tools amd64 1.5.1+ds-1 [33,9 kB]
Получено 73,2 kB за 1с (97,5 kB/s)       
Выбор ранее не выбранного пакета libstlink1.
(Чтение базы данных … на данный момент установлено 444847 файлов и каталогов.)
Подготовка к распаковке …/libstlink1_1.5.1+ds-1_amd64.deb …
Распаковывается libstlink1 (1.5.1+ds-1) …
Выбор ранее не выбранного пакета stlink-tools.
Подготовка к распаковке …/stlink-tools_1.5.1+ds-1_amd64.deb …
Распаковывается stlink-tools (1.5.1+ds-1) …
Настраивается пакет libstlink1 (1.5.1+ds-1) …
Настраивается пакет stlink-tools (1.5.1+ds-1) …
Обрабатываются триггеры для man-db (2.8.5-2) …
Обрабатываются триггеры для libc-bin (2.28-10) …